CVE-2024-13524

Disclosure Date: January 20, 2025
Add MITRE ATT&CK tactics and techniques that apply to this CVE.

Description

A vulnerability has been found in obsproject OBS Studio up to 30.0.2 on Windows and classified as problematic. Affected by this vulnerability is an unknown functionality. The manipulation leads to untrusted search path. The attack needs to be approached locally. The complexity of an attack is rather high. The exploitation appears to be difficult. It is recommended to apply a patch to fix this issue. The vendor disagrees that this issue is “something worth reporting, as every attack surface requires privileged access/user compromise”.
